MT29C4G96MAZBACKD-5 WT TR Description
The MT29C4G96MAZBACKD-5 WT TR is a high-performance memory integrated circuit (IC) designed by Micron Technology Inc., a leading manufacturer in the semiconductor industry. This IC combines both NAND and LPDRAM memory formats, offering a versatile solution for various applications requiring substantial storage and fast data access. The memory organization consists of 256M x 16 for NAND and 128M x 32 for LPDRAM, providing a total memory size of 4Gbit for each type. The parallel memory interface ensures efficient data transfer, while the clock frequency of 200 MHz guarantees high-speed performance. The IC operates within a supply voltage range of 1.7V to 1.95V, making it suitable for low-power applications. The MT29C4G96MAZBACKD-5 WT TR is packaged in a surface-mount 137-TFBGA format and is available in tape and reel (TR) for convenient handling and assembly. The product is ROHS3 compliant, ensuring environmental safety and regulatory adherence. However, it is important to note that this product is now obsolete, which may affect its availability and support.
MT29C4G96MAZBACKD-5 WT TR Features
- Dual Memory Formats: Combines NAND and LPDRAM memory, providing both non-volatile and volatile storage options in a single package.
- High-Speed Performance: A clock frequency of 200 MHz ensures rapid data processing and transfer, ideal for applications requiring quick access to large datasets.
- Low-Power Operation: Operates within a voltage range of 1.7V to 1.95V, making it suitable for energy-efficient designs.
- Versatile Memory Organization: 256M x 16 for NAND and 128M x 32 for LPDRAM, offering flexible memory configurations to meet diverse application needs.
- Surface-Mount Technology: The 137-TFBGA package and surface-mount mounting type facilitate easy integration into compact and high-density designs.
- Environmental Compliance: ROHS3 compliant, ensuring the IC meets strict environmental standards and regulations.
- Moisture Sensitivity Level: MSL 3 (168 hours) indicates the IC's robustness against moisture, enhancing its reliability in various environmental conditions.
